Ledgersmb database schema software

Jan 11, 2008 one of the most important features of the schema inspector is support various data sources simultaneous. Accounting data is stored in a sql database server and a standard web. The model in ledgersmbs new architecture has the following layers from the logical bottom. Ledgersmb is a free software product listed under the gnu general public license gnu gpl or gpl license which means that it is fully functional for an unlimited time and that you have freedom to run. It is a fork of a popular general ledger software package called sqlledger, and seeks to provide better security and data integrity controls, better community support, open documentation, and more. Software management involves keeping your oracle database software uptodate with the latest product fixes. The overall design considerations included a desire to ensure that multiple programming languages could be used crossplatform to access. The file loadorder in sqlmodules determines in which order the schema files should be loaded in order for files to be able to build on each other. Read more about lazy8ledger, or download free here. Use the dot utility from graphviz, to export a svg image scalable vector graphics. Also, bisoft software team develops products and customer specific solutions. We build solutions tailored to your organizations needs by. Due to differences in the database schema in relation to storing foreign. Deltasql is a wonderful software application that fitted the requirement.

Schema evolution for objectbased accounting database. The system uses the perl language with a database interface module for processing and postgresql for data storage which is the preferred platform. This software is basically used to create and manage connections with database servers, server administration, data migration, and more. Ledgersmb is a free erp software program which gives businesses the chance to manage operations, track invoices and payments, inventory and lots more in an integrated. Mysql workbench is a free database schema designer software for windows. The major elements of er model are entities, attributes, identifiers. Ledgersmb free download windows software and games. These are the steps to go through, assuming an installation from tarball. As a valued partner and proud supporter of metacpan, stickeryou is happy to offer a 10% discount on all custom stickers, business labels, roll labels, vinyl lettering or custom decals. Back up the old software by moving it out of the way.

Built with freely available software so you are never locked in. One of the most important features of the schema inspector is support various data sources simultaneous. Ledgersmb is a software product developed by command prompt, inc. This chapter describes how to keep your oracle database software uptodate. The last step has to be executed for each company database thats set up. Supports uml diagrams, oracle, mysql, db2, microsoft access. This blog tracks development of the open source accounting and erp software ledgersmb. Data is stored in sql database server so that the displayed of any text or gui browser can be uses. Its the beginning of a webbased database administration interface to ledgersmb. Double entry accounting in a relational database medium. Theres also a command line based unixonly setup tool this tool is covered in the next section. Bisoft database team has over 10 years experience, management, maintaining, supporting and training for databases.

If you want to install the software in a nonstandard location. However, sometimes the database schema changes during upgrades. In these cases, it becomes impossible to use different versions of the. In addition, sap is growing faster than the top three vendors and above market rate for the combined database, data integration, data quality and mdm markets. Chart of accounts framework database design ledgersmb. Once the database is installed, you can create users and schemas with most any sql scripting tool or. Each file contains the postgresql code stored procedures, types, triggers, but not tables tables are part of the base schema and thus in pgdatabase. Ledgersmb is a fairly standard webbased application. Odbc, ole db, idapi, or even oracle call interface. When an accounting database schema does not meet the requirements of a fmn, the schema must be. Relation centered development in the experience of ledgersmb.

The web server must be able to access the ledgersmb directory, a company database must be created and valid credentials must be provided. Its possible to update the information on ledgersmb or report it as discontinued, duplicated or spam. The web server must be able to access the ledgersmb directory, a company database must be created and valid credentials must be. The stored procedures basically act as atomic database apis. It currently can run on linux and windows and offers a wide range of features.

Ledgersmb alternativeto crowdsourced software recommendations. The product can operate with microsoft sql server database as well as with. Installing ledgersmb open source accounting application on debian etch. Powerful data modeling software for visualization of er models. Ledgersmb, as an erp and accounting system, has over time begun to move towards an intelligent database design based on postgresql. It is freely available an written in an easy readable perl code. I also offer some perspectives on postgresql including new. It supports several developers working on the same schema. Ledgersmb is a free erp software program which gives businesses the chance to manage operations, track invoices and payments, inventory and lots more in an integrated way. Ledgersmb is a free licensed under the gpl, web based double entry accounting system written in perl which uses postgresql for data storage. To design a visual database schema, firstly, you need to click on add diagram option from model menu.

Jack clicks yes to create the database and load it with ledgersmbs database schema, authorization rules and stored procedures 4 4 parts of the program inside the databaseit may take a while 30. Database schema design software, erd diagram examples, er. Nov 12, 2011 ledgersmb, as an erp and accounting system, has over time begun to move towards an intelligent database design based on postgresql. Accounting data is stored in a sql database server, for the display any text or gui browser can be used. Installing ledgersmb open source accounting application on. A reply to tony marstons advocacy of unintelligent databases tony marston has published an interesting critique of my posting about why intelligent database are helpful. A few cases where eav modelling really works in ledgersmb. Schema evolution for objectbased accounting database systems. In summary, the following technical components are. Sqlledger is an erp and double entry accounting system.

Two related accounting systems, sqlledger and ledgersmb. Use the dot utility from graphviz, to export a svg image scalable vector graphics dot tsvg. Accounting data is stored in an sql database server and a standard web browser can be used as its user interface. The ledgersmb project brings accounting software integrating invoicing, order. The process of designing database for accounting begins with a reality or accounting. Does anybody know or have any links to websites describing details of how to design a database schema for a double entry accounting system i did find a bunch of articles but non were very explanatory enough. While it began its life as a fork of sqlledger, the. We believe that this best matches our longterm goals for the project, especially because interoperability is a very important requirement for any erp system. This free accounting software is so simple that home users or small business enterprises can use it. The install file which comes with every ledgersmb software release should be considered the authorative source of system requirements. It is a fork of a popular general ledger software package called sqlledger, and seeks to provide better security and data integrity controls, better community. The rest api server is written in javascript running on node. User5 database schema for teaching database details. This tool can be used to create company databases as well as backups of existing ones.

Jan 24, 2011 this free accounting software is so simple that home users or small business enterprises can use it. This document is a place to collect all problems inherent to the current database schema. We build solutions tailored to your organizations needs by leveraging the labkey server open source platform, a secure, scalable, webbased foundation for collaborative research. The system uses the perl language and a perl database interface module for processing, and postgresql for data storage. This repository contains the source code for the database schema for the postbooks edition of xtuple erp and xtuples rest api server. Database schema of doubleentry accounting module if you will be ever considering an idea to build doubleentry accounting functionality in your project by your own, i have one simple thing. Does anybody know or have any links to websites describing details of how to design a database schema for a double entry accounting system i did find a bunch of articles but non were very explanatory.

Accounting data is stored in a sql database server and a standard web browser can be used as its user interface. Installing oracle database 11g xe and unlocking the hr. Ledgersmb project is a webbased doubleentry accounting system. Ledgersmb is a free software product listed under the gnu general public license gnu gpl or gpl license which means that it is fully functional for an unlimited time and that you have freedom to run, study, share copy, and.

When a product defect, or a bug, is discovered, a patch is created to fix the problem. The system has been shown to easily handle thousands of arap transactions per week. Ledgersmb is a free software double entry accounting and enterprise resource planning erp system. Database schema for user info, authentication, authorization. Ledgersmb is free open source application for financial. Its possible to update the information on ledgersmb or report it. I have used almost all accounting software, currently use and modify sqlledger and so turning my database clients. Sep 19, 2019 as a valued partner and proud supporter of metacpan, stickeryou is happy to offer a 10% discount on all custom stickers, business labels, roll labels, vinyl lettering or custom decals. I am not much of a php guy i havent programmed php since php 4. Database schema of doubleentry accounting module filip. Jialin chen and dennis mcleod department of computer science. Ledgersmb is an accounting and erp framework which aims to provide solid accounting, industryleading security, and support for rapid development of business tools reusing accounting logic to support.

The very idea that your software data structure should be used to generate your database schema clearly shows that you consider your software structure, as produced from your implementation of object oriented design ood to be far superior to that of the database it seems i was misunderstood. Note that all the steps below are prefixed with the sudo command, but these can be executed as root directly as well. Ledgersmb is an erp, featuring accounting including ar, ap, and gl, quotation and order. Installing ledgersmb open source accounting application. In these cases, it becomes impossible to use different versions of the software against the same database version safely.

The system uses the perl programming language and a perl database interface module for processing. Ledgersmb is an erp, featuring accounting including ar, ap, and gl, quotation and order management, and more, for businesses with small to medium transaction volumes. A lightweight object wrapper for perl which pulls stored procedures as methods dynamically. The software product supports all common database interfaces. Ledgersmb is a free erp software program which gives. Software engineering stack exchange is a question and answer site for professionals, academics, and students working within the systems development life cycle. Labkey software professionals work in partnership with leading scientists to create powerful applications for managing biomedical research data. Sqlledger is a webbased erp system which runs on any nix, mac or windows platform. Easily design new tables, generate html5 documentation, explore and edit the database data, compare and synchronize the schema over multiple databases, edit and execute sql, generate random data. This page contains the comprehensive version with the installation instructions for ledgersmb 1. The database schema for postbooks runs on a postgresql database server. How to design a database schema for a multiuser todo application in azure. Ledgersmb is a software solution developed for smallto. Easily design new tables, generate html5 documentation, explore and edit the.

A reply to tony marstons advocacy of unintelligent databases. Db design tool provides analysis of data for sql database designing. It is a web based program, written in perl that uses an sql database to store the information. I am working on a school management software which includes module for billing of students i. Ledger smb demo 01 set up database and user youtube. The fee is collected on monthly basis 12 times a year and the total. Powerful, yet easytouse, dbschema helps you design, document and manage databases without having to be a sql pro. Ledgersmb was added by davidm in sep 20 and the latest update was made in nov 2014. Ledgersmb is an open source erp, crm and accounting software program which offers businesses the ability to manage their operations, track invoices and their payments, inventory, and more in an integrated way from a single application. Database schema design for a double entry accounting. Ledgersmb is a free licensed under the gpl, web based double entry accounting system. The product can operate with microsoft sql server database as well as with oracle or with db2 database. Dec 14, 2016 double entry accounting in a relational database. Database schema design for a double entry accounting system.

Would appreciate it if someone could help me on this. Ledgersmb is an open source erp, crm and accounting software program which offers businesses the ability to manage their operations, track invoices and their payments, inventory, and more in an. The final database design is arrived at after the process of normalisation is completed. When creating a customer or vendor in ledgersmb, you have to create a company the ledgersmb database model allows much more flexible constructs involving humans as well as companies or legal entities, but this chapter discusses the web interface exposed functionality only however, this company cant itself be used as a one. See below for explanations of each of these differences. Ledgersmb began in 2006 as a fork of the popular general ledger software package called sqlledger largely written and maintained by dieter simader since 1999.